Enjoy modern amenities like hot showers and a compost toilet, as well as outdoor activities such as hiking, swimming, rope swinging and canoeing. ## Reviews 10 Exceptional ### Entire home 1 bedroom1 bathroomSleeps 4192 sq ft ## Popular amenities - Kitchen - Pet friendly - Free WiFi - Parking available - Barbecue grill - Fireplace ## Add dates for prices Check-in Check-out Travellers ## About this property ### Entire place You'll have the entire home to yourself and will only share it with other guests in your party. ### Floating Island Cabin Summary: The Nautilus is a floating love letter to reinvention — a cabin, a tiny home, and a houseboat all rolled into one quietly wonderful idea. Moored beside 1 Big Sustainable Island, it lets you wake to gentle waves at your door, watch the sunrise from bed, and step straight onto a floating porch for morning coffee. It’s proof that with a little imagination (and a lot of care), something old can become something entirely new. The Space: Inside, the Nautilus keeps things simple and comfortable. A cozy queen bed, a convertible futon, and thoughtfully designed off-grid amenities make island living feel easy. You’ll find a compost toilet, hot shower (non-freezing seasons), cooking gear, solar lighting, and just enough battery-powered electricity to stay comfortable without breaking the spell. Outside, a hammock hangs over the water, a canoe can tie up right alongside, and evenings glow with firelight and loon calls. Getting here is part of the adventure — and we make it seamless. Arrive by paddle, ferry, or your own boat, with free parking and island transport included. Once settled, you’ll enjoy private access to the Nautilus and shared access to the island’s trails, swimming spots, rope swing, docks, hammocks, and paddle gear. Daytime neighbors may pass through shared spaces, as island tradition allows, but nights are quiet and reserved for overnight guests. The Nautilus is pet-friendly for well-mannered pups, welcoming to returning guests, and perfect for anyone drawn to creative reuse, gentle adventure, and life lived a little closer to the water. The Neighborhood: Annabessacook Lake is our 1400 acre backyard of clear water, good fishing, and great neighbors. Whether they are year-round residents, summer vacationers, or visitors, most folks you'll meet will tell you that they have been coming here since they were a kid. Getting Around: Getting to the Island: You’ve got check in options CHECK IN YOURSELF by: \* Bringing your own boat or boat plane - we have a public boat launch, free parking for your rig at our place, and free island dock space available. \* Paddling yourself - Take one of our canoes or kayaks and paddle the 30 minute trip across the lake to your stay. We can shuttle your gear on the next ferry if you want. Or, CHECK IN WITH FERRY SERVICE: Free ferry service to the island runs at: \* 9:45 Early Arrival - We’ll shuttle you to 1 Big Sustainable Island early and while your stay is being prepared, you can begin your “Island Time” early. We’ll safely stow your gear and let you know as soon as your accommodations are ready. \* 3pm and 5pm - With the standard checkin ferry, we’ll move your crew and your gear to the island and help get you settled in. \*. Pre-arranged Special Ferry Service is available at other times for a $60 one-way fee during regular hours (between 8pm and 7am, the cost is $100 and a hot cup of coffee for the Boat Captain). We'll transport your gear and all your guests on this 10 minute private boat ride. FREE PARKING: Park in our private parking area for free. Cart your gear to our shoreside dock to begin your "Island Time" journey. Interaction with Guests: Kent, a Registered Maine Guide and Commercial Boat Operator, and our Island Support Crew are available if needed - either on the island or a text message away. From dawn to dusk, the island common areas receive visitors from the surrounding community who want to hike, swim, explore, or take the rope swing for a ride! These are our neighbors, friends, and are our helpful "security guards". At night, the island is quiet, peaceful, and restricted to overnight guests.
